Shading a specific area of a part - How?

I need to indicate on a drawing an area of a part that is to be induction hardened. How can I add a shaded area to indicate where it is required? I tried creating a surface in the model but I don't want it to appear in all views.
 
For the model, if the area of interest is a complete surface,you couldcolor thatsurface different from the rest of the part.


For the drawing, youcouldsketch the hardened area on the appropriate view and relate the sketch to that view.
 
Or use cosmetic feature with or with out cross hatch. I find with cosmetics it is a lot easier to control visibility in drawing views and assemblies than datum curves.
